body {
font-size : 70%;
font-family : Verdana, Arial, Sans-Serif;
background-color : #333;
color : #b0b0b0;
text-align : center;
}
ul {
list-style : none;
}
#page {
background-color : #000;
border : 2px solid #959595;
text-align : left;
}
#header {
background-repeat : no-repeat;
background-position : center;
background-image : url(http://www.bobsnotdead.com/images/haut.jpg);
}
#contenu {
font-size : 1.2em;
}
small {
font-family : Verdana, Arial, Helvetica, Sans-Serif;
font-size : 0.9em;
line-height : 1.5em;
}
strong {
color : #e4d3a6;
}
.hjustify{
text-align:justify;
}
h1 {
font-family : Garamond, Serif;
font-weight : bold;
font-size : 3.4em;
text-align : center;
text-transform : uppercase;
letter-spacing : 12px;
}
h2, h3 {
font-family : Palatino Linotype, Serif;
}
h2 {
font-size : 1.7em;
}
#menu, #menu-lien, #menu-label {
border-bottom : 1px dashed #555;
font : 1em Verdana, Arial, Sans-Serif;
padding : 1px 5px 10px 5px;
margin-left : 25px;
width : 190px;
}
#menu-lien {
height : 25px;
}
#menu-label {
margin-top:5px;
height:30px;
}
#menu-lien a {
display : block;
text-align : center;
float : left;
height : 25px;
width : 63px;
}
#menu h2 {
font-family : Verdana, Arial, Sans-Serif;
font-size : 1.2em;
}
h3 {
font-size : 1.4em;
color : #e4d3a6;
}
h1, h1 a, h1 a:hover, h1 a:visited {
text-decoration : none;
color : #fff;
}
h2, h2 a, h2 a:visited {
color : #ff0000;
}
h2, h2 a, h2 a:hover, h2 a:visited, h3, h3 a, h3 a:hover, h3 a:visited, #menu h2 {
text-decoration : none;
}
small, #menu ul ul li, #menu ul ol li {
color : #666;
}
a, h2 a:hover, h3 a:hover {
color : #fff;
text-decoration : none;
}
a:hover {
color : #707070;
text-decoration : underline;
}
body {
margin : 0;
padding : 0 0 20px 0;
}
#page {
margin : 20px auto;
padding : 0;
width : 1000px;
}
#header {
padding : 0;
margin : 0 auto;
height : 130px;
width : 100%;
}
.colonne {
float : right;
padding : 0 45px 5px 0;
margin : 0;
width : 690px;
}
.colonne p {
margin :0px 0 10px 0;
text-align : justify;
}
.colonne p a, .colonne ul a {
text-decoration : underline;
}
abbr, acronym {
border-bottom : none;
}

#footer {
padding : 50px 0 0 0;
margin : 0 auto;
width : 760px;
clear : both;
}
#footer p {
margin : 0;
padding : 20px;
text-align : center;
}

h1 {
padding-top : 0px;
margin : 0;
}
h2 {
margin : 15px 0 0;
}
#menu h2 {
margin : 5px 0 0;
padding : 0;
}
h3 {
padding : 0;
margin : 30px 0 0;
}
#menu ul {
margin : 0;
padding : 0;
}
#menu ul li {
list-style-type : none;
list-style-image : none;
margin-bottom : 15px;
}
#menu ul p, #menu ul select {
margin : 5px 0 8px;
}
#menu ul ul {
margin : 5px 0 0 10px;
}
#menu ul ul ul {
margin : 0 0 0 10px;
}
#menu ul ul li {
margin : 3px 0 0;
padding : 0;
}
select {
margin : 5px 5px 1px 0;
color : #b0b0b0;
background-color : #333333;
border : 1px ridge #ccc;
}
input {
padding : 2px;
margin : 5px 5px 1px 0;
color : #b0b0b0;
background-color : #333333;
border : 1px ridge #ccc;
}
textarea {
width : 100%;
padding : 2px;
background-color : #333333;
border : 1px ridge #ccc;
color : #b0b0b0;
}
hr {
display : none;
}
a img {
border : none;
}
.w-full {
width : 100%;
}
.hleft {
text-align : left;
}
.hcenter {
text-align : center;
}
.hright {
text-align : right;
}
.abstop {
vertical-align : top;
}
.absmiddle {
vertical-align : middle;
}
.absbottom {
vertical-align : text-bottom;
}
